TACACS+ also separates the processes of authentication, authorization, and accounting. Think of it like a restaurant where each staff member has a specific role: the host greets you, the waiter takes your order, and the chef prepares your meal—all working together, but each knowing exactly what they have to do. This granular control is a game-changer, giving organizations the ability to implement complex authentication scenarios effectively.

But there’s more! With this separation, network administrators can fine-tune user permissions and access rights. Instead of throwing a blanket over everything, they can create tailored access that suits their organizational needs.
